Sun Yat-sen proposed the idea of Spiritual Civilization with the time background of Chinese society and with his own practice of revolution and construction. Sun Yat-sen's idea of Spiritual Civilization is a social-political ideal project which tries to improve civilian's self-consciousness and moral progress from the inner moral level and through which nation's innovation and strengthening can be achieved. The main connotations of Sun Yat-sen's idea of Spiritual Civilization are: renewing inherent moral, improving civilian's personality, inspiring cooperation, advocating altruism, developing liberty, equality and philanthropism, developing kingcraft, renewing inherent knowledge and ability, cultivating advanced political mentality, enhancing political moral, cultivating revolutionary spirit. Sun Yat-sen constructed his idea of Spiritual Civilization from four aspects: reserving Chinese ideas with Chinese-westen attitudes,according to San-min theory,replacing "difficult to act,ease to know" with"difficult to know,ease to act",pointing to Da-tong in China and all over the world. The idea of Spiritual Civilization is an important item of thoughts of Sun Yat-sen,it owned great meaning and profound influence, and it continued and developed Chinese traditional ideas of Spiritual Civilization, developed Chinese construction of Spiritual Civilization, provided lessons and inspirations for Chinese construction of contemporary of spiritual and political civilization.
